Economy & Jobs

Disney residents earn a median household income of $46,667 , which is 38% below the national average of $75,149. Per capita income is $28,184. The unemployment rate stands at 2.5% (31% below the U.S. rate of 3.6%). 16.3% of residents live below the poverty line. The area is home to 1,025 business establishments, including 90 restaurants.

Housing & Cost of Living

The median home value in Disney is $165,000 , 41% below the national median of $281,900. Zillow estimates the typical home at $175,845. Median rent is $733/month, with 23.3% of renters spending more than 30% of income on housing. The cost of living index is 87.8 (100 = national average). The median home was built in 1973.

Safety & Crime

Disney reports 282 violent crimes per 100,000 residents , which is 26% below the national average of 380/100K. Property crime is 2,341/100K.

Education

6.2% of adults in Disney hold a bachelor's degree or higher (82% below the national average). 87.6% have completed high school. Local schools score 5.3/10 in standardized testing.

Climate & Weather

Disney has an average annual temperature of 60°F (15°C). Winters average 37°F in January while summers reach 81°F in July. The area gets 305 sunny days per year. Annual precipitation totals 46.6 inches. Air quality is rated Good with a median AQI of 45.
